Specified by design engineers worldwide, this 316 stainless steel stock sheet (0.021" thickness, 37" length, 23" width) provides exceptional resistance to pitting and crevice corrosion, particularly in chloride-rich environments. Its austenitic structure ensures excellent ductility and weldability, making it suitable for complex forming operations. The inclusion of molybdenum enhances its strength and stability at elevated temperatures, meeting stringent industry standards for chemical processing, marine hardware, and food-grade equipment.

| Tensile Strength | 75,000 psi (515 MPa) |
| Yield Strength | 30,000 psi (205 MPa) |
| Elongation in 2 in. | 40% min |
| Hardness | Rockwell B95 max |
| Carbon (C) | 0.08% max |
| Chromium (Cr) | 16.0 - 18.0% |
| Nickel (Ni) | 10.0 - 14.0% |
| Molybdenum (Mo) | 2.0 - 3.0% |
